Linux vim简介

本文详细介绍了Vim编辑器的三种基本模式:一般模式、编辑模式和命令行模式,以及模式之间的转换方法。此外,还总结了Vim下常用的快捷键,包括行操作、搜索、设置和光标移动等,帮助读者快速掌握Vim的高效使用技巧。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

vim主要有三种模式。

  1. 一般模式
  2. 编辑模式
  3. 命令行模式

三种模式转化关系如图:
在这里插入图片描述从一般模式进入编辑模式可用的键有i\a\o\r, 但是一般使用i就已经足够了。
它们的区别如下图:
在这里插入图片描述
vim下常用的几个快捷键(我看到的是韩顺平老师的Linux课程,所以其实是老师总结的,嘻嘻):

  1. 拷贝当前行:yy, 拷贝当前向下n行并粘贴:nyy
  2. 删除当前行:dd, 删除当前行向下的n行:ndd
  3. 在文件中查找某个关键字:/keyword, 输入n下一个,N上一个
  4. 设置文件行号:set nu, 取消行号:set nonu
  5. 光标移动到文件最后一行:G ,移动到首行:gg, 移动到指定n行:n+shift+g
  6. 撤销上一个操作:u

更多常见快捷键:
在这里插入图片描述

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值